Keys to the Inner Universe by Bill Pearl is widely considered the most comprehensive manual on bodybuilding and weight training ever published. Spanning over 600 pages, this "weight training Bible" serves as an encyclopedia for athletes, coaches, and instructors of all levels. Core Content & Key Features
